Episode narrativeepisode_narrativeAs a frontal system moved northeastward from Middle Tennessee into the Ohio River Valley, the atmosphere became increasingly unstable, and with the influences of daytime heating and passages of upper level disturbances, thunderstorms developed from the early afternoon and lasted well into the evening hours. Several thunderstorms produced damaging thunderstorm winds while two reports of lightning damage occurred also.
Event narrativeevent_narrativeAbout 200 households lost power in northern portions of Clarksville when the Edgeton substation was struck by lightning. Power lines and transformers associated with the substation were damaged also.
